About this opportunity:

Cenovus is currently recruiting for a Site Operations Engineer at Christina Lake.

Reporting to the Manager, Operations Process Engineering, the Site Operations Engineer is responsible to support water treatment, steam generation and utilities. The successful candidate will apply their engineering knowledge and problem-solving skills to address safety, environmental, regulatory compliance or realize equipment optimization opportunities. The Site Operations Engineer-in-Training will identify/scope opportunities and engineering projects that will add business value by reducing residual risks, increasing capacity, or reducing OPEX.

This position will provide field level process engineering support to Operations at Christina Lake and Calgary-based Operations Process Engineers.

About Cenovus:

We\xe2\x80\x99re a Canadian-based integrated energy company headquartered in Calgary. We\xe2\x80\x99re committed to maximizing value by sustainably developing our assets in a safe, innovative, and cost-efficient manner, integrating environmental, social and governance considerations into our business plans.

We operate in Canada, the United States, and the Asia Pacific region. Our operations include oil sands projects in northern Alberta, thermal and conventional crude oil and natural gas projects across Western Canada, crude oil production offshore Newfoundland and Labrador and natural gas and liquids production offshore China and Indonesia. Cenovus\xe2\x80\x99s downstream operations include upgrading, refining, and marketing operations in Canada and the United States.

Our shares trade under the symbol CVE and are listed on the Toronto and New York stock exchanges.

Responsibilities:

Identify capacity bottlenecks and optimization opportunities for water treatment, steam production, water balance, fuel gas balance and heat integration daily to ensure throughput is maximized and all regulatory requirements are being met.

Provide technical support to Operations and Maintenance to resolve short-term operational issues in the steam generation, water treatment and utilities areas.

Preliminary scoping, economic justification, & initiation of engineering projects, control and/or operational changes to address bottlenecks or increase capacity, reduce operating costs, e.g., chemical usage, and reduce safety or regulatory compliance risks.

Complete or support work intake for process engineering investigations and management of change requests.

Coordinate process trials (PTRs) for new chemicals or process optimization.

Complete Construction Work Packages (CWPs) for small scope projects.

Complete process simulations and/or engineering calculations to understand impact of potential process changes.

Complete process release calculations to support process safety event incident investigations.

Attend Process Hazard Assessments (PHAs), revalidation HazOps, Over Pressure Risk Assessments, and Risk Assessments for bypasses and abnormal Operation as a Subject Matter Expert (SME).

Develop and maintain advanced engineering models to track long-term fouling of steam generators, heat exchangers, ion exchange and after-filter vessels.

Chair weekly Technical Meetings with Operations and key stakeholders from the area work team.
